Why Add Minimal Care Plants to Your Workspace?

  • Boost Productivity: Studies have shown that green environments can increase productivity by up to 15%.
  • Enhance Air Quality: Many plants filter toxins and improve air, making your workspace healthier.
  • Reduce Stress: The presence of live plants can lower stress levels and improve overall well-being.
  • Create Visual Appeal: A touch of greenery adds vibrance and positivity to any workspace.

But what if you aren't a plant expert or don't have time for watering, pruning, and repotting? That's where minimum care plants for a workspace come to the rescue!

Top Minimum Care Plants for a Vibrant Workspace

Some plants stand out for their resilience, adaptability, and low-maintenance requirements. Here are the best options for keeping your office lively with minimal effort:

1. Snake Plant (Sansevieria)

  • Light: Thrives in anything from bright, indirect light to low-light conditions.
  • Water: Only needs watering every 2-6 weeks. Allow the soil to dry completely.
  • Care Tip: Tough and virtually indestructible; perfect for beginners.

Fun Fact: Also called Mother-in-Law's Tongue, snake plants are known for filtering toxins like formaldehyde from the air.

2. ZZ Plant (Zamioculcas Zamiifolia)

  • Light: Does well in low and bright light.
  • Water: Water once the soil is dry, usually every 2-3 weeks.
  • Care Tip: Overwatering is the only real threat to this robust plant.

ZZ plants are perfect for those who tend to forget to water their plants!

3. Pothos (Epipremnum aureum)

  • Light: Grows beautifully in low light, making it ideal for offices with few windows.
  • Water: Water every 1-2 weeks; let soil dry between waterings.
  • Care Tip: Prune occasionally to maintain shape and encourage full growth.

Pothos is often called "Devil's Ivy" due to its ability to survive even in tough conditions.

4. Spider Plant (Chlorophytum comosum)

  • Light: Prefers bright, indirect sunlight but adapts to less light.
  • Water: Water when the top inch of soil feels dry.
  • Care Tip: Very tolerant of neglect and great at purifying the air.

5. Succulents

  • Light: Thrive in bright light but tolerate partial shade.
  • Water: Minimal watering needed, every 2-4 weeks.
  • Care Tip: Choose varieties like Haworthia, Echeveria, or Jade Plant for maximum ease.

Succulents offer a wide range of shapes and colors to match your workspace style.

Choosing the Right Low-Maintenance Desk Plants

Not all plants are well-suited for office environments. Keep the following factors in mind when selecting maintenance-free or low-maintenance plants for workspace:

  • Light Availability: Assess whether your desk space gets direct sunlight, indirect light, or is mostly shaded.
  • Watering Habits: If you often travel or forget to water, select drought-tolerant plants.
  • Airflow and Temperature: Offices with air conditioning or heating can dry out the soil faster, so choose plants adapted to varying humidity.
  • Size and Growth: Compact plants are best for desktops, while larger ones can fit in corners or on floors.
  • Allergies and Sensitivities: Opt for hypoallergenic plants if you or your colleagues have sensitivities.

Care Guide: How to Keep Workspace Plants Vibrant with Minimal Effort

Minimal care doesn't mean no care at all. To keep workspace plants healthy with the least effort, follow these essential tips.

1. Right Placement

  • Place plants where they get adequate but not excessive sunlight.
  • Rotate your plants occasionally to ensure even growth.

2. Simple Watering Routine

  • Set reminders to water every 2-3 weeks, depending on the plant type and workspace conditions.
  • Use self-watering pots for extra peace of mind.
  • Always check the soil--overwatering is the most common mistake!

3. Use the Right Containers

  • Choose pots with drainage holes to avoid waterlogging.
  • Decorative outer pots can enhance the workspace's look while hiding practical inner pots.

4. Occasional Cleaning

  • Dust leaves gently with a damp cloth to keep them photosynthesizing efficiently.
  • Remove yellowing or dying leaves to maintain plant health and aesthetics.

5. Fertilizing (Optional)

  • Most minimum care plants require little to no fertilizer.
  • If desired, use a balanced liquid fertilizer once every 2-3 months during the growing season.

Common FAQs about Minimum Care Workspace Plants

How often should I water desk plants?

Most desk plants with minimum care requirements need watering every 2-3 weeks, but always check the soil. Drier soil means it's time to water; moist soil means you can wait.

Which plants survive in low light?

Snake plant, ZZ plant, and pothos are excellent choices for low-light conditions, perfect for offices without direct sunlight.

Can plants survive with artificial light?

Yes! Many minimum care workspace plants can survive and even thrive under fluorescent or LED lights. Just make sure the light is close enough for the plant to benefit.

What if I'm away from the office often?

Opt for succulents, ZZ plant, or snake plant--they're highly drought tolerant and can go weeks without attention.

Are these plants safe for pets?

Not all low-maintenance workspace plants are pet-friendly. If pets share your office or home workspace, research each plant's safety and choose accordingly.

Expert Advice: Troubleshooting Common Issues

  • Yellow Leaves: Most often a sign of overwatering or poor drainage. Let soil dry out before watering again.
  • Brown Tips: Indicate low humidity or soil dryness. Mist leaves occasionally or move plant away from heat vents.
  • No Growth: Try moving your plant to a brighter spot or feeding with a weak fertilizer.
  • Pests: Rare in workspace plants, but wipe leaves with a damp cloth or use insecticidal soap if necessary.
